Crest Ventures Ltd has received observation letters from BSE and NSE with 'No adverse observations' and 'No objection' respectively for its Scheme of Arrangement between Crest Ventures Limited and Crest Capital and Investment Limited. The company will proceed with filing the Scheme with NCLT upon fulfilling all conditions.

Sub: Scheme of Arrangement by Crest Ventures Limited
We refer to your application for scheme of arrangement ("Draft Scheme") between Crest Ventures
Limited ("CVL"/"Demerged Company") and Crest Capital and Investment Limited ("CCIL"/"Resulting
Company") and their respective shareholders under Section 230-232 and other applicable provisions
of the Companies Act, 2013 and other applicable provisions of the Companies Act, 2013 filed with the
Exchange under Regulation 37 and 94(2) of S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ements)
Regulations, 2015 ("LODR Regulations"), read with SEBI Master circular no. SEBI/HO/CFD/POD-
2/P/CIR/2023/93 dated June 20, 2023 ("Master Circular") and the SEBI Master Circular
SEBI/HO/DDHS/DDHS-PoD-1/P/CIR/2025/103 dated July 11, 2025 ("Master Circular-Debt").
In this regard, SEBI vide its Letter dated May 29, 2026, has inter alia given the following comment(s)
on the said draft scheme of Arrangement: -
l. "The listed entity shall ensure that it discloses all details of ongoing adjudication & recovery
proceedings, prosecution initiated and all other enforcement action taken, if any, against itself,
its promoters and/ or its directors, before the NCLT and its shareholders, while seeking approval
of the scheme."
2. "The listed entity shall ensure that additional information, if any, submitted by it after filing the
Scheme with the Stock Exchange(s), from the date of receipt of this letter, is displayed on the
websites of the listed entity and the Stock Exchange(s)."
3. "The entity shall ensure compliance with the SEBI circulars issued from time to time."
4. "The entities involved in the Scheme shall duly comply with various provisions of the Circular
and ensure that all the liabilities of the Demerged Company in relation to the Demerged
Undertaking (as defined in the Draft Scheme) shall stand transferred to and vested in and be
deemed to be transferred to and vested in the Resulting Company."
5. "The listed entity is advised that the information pertaining to all the unlisted companies, if any,
involved in the Scheme shall be included in the format specified for abridged prospectus as
provided in Part E of Schedule VI of the Securities and Exchange Board of India (Issue of Capital
and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2018, in the explanatory statement or notice or
proposal accompanying resolution to be passed, which is sent to the shareholders for seeking
approva I."

6. "The entity shall ensure that the financials in the Scheme including financials considered for
valuation report are not more than 6 months old."
7. "The listed entity is advised that the details of the Draft Scheme shall be prominently disclosed
in the notice to be sent to the Shareholders."
8. "The Demerged Company and the Resulting Company are advised to disclose the following as a
part of explanatory statement or notice or proposal accompanying resolution to be passed to
be forwarded by the company to the shareholders while seeking approval under Sections 230
to 232 of the Companies Act, 2013:
a) Brief explanation of the scheme of arrangement
b) Need for the demerger, rationale of the scheme, synergies of business of the
entities involved in the scheme, Impact of the scheme on the shareholders and
cost benefit analysis of the scheme.
c) Details of Registered Valuer issuing Valuation Report and Merchant Banker issuing
Fairness opinion, Summary of methods considered for arriving at the Share Swap
Ratio and Rationale for using above methods.
d) Basis for arriving at the share swap ratio.
e) Pre and Post scheme shareholding of the Demerged Company and the Resulting Company
as on the date of notice of Shareholders meeting along with rationale for changes, if any,
occurred between filing of Draft Scheme to Notice to shareholders.
f) Capital built-up of the Demerged Company and the Resulting Company for last 3 years.
g) Details of Revenue, PAT and EBIDTA of the Demerged Company and the Resulting
Company for last 3 years.
h) Value of Assets and liabilities of the Demerged Company that are being transferred to the
Resulting Company and post-merger balance sheet of the Resulting Company.
i) Details of Demerged Undertaking the Demerged Company and their value as per the
audited balance sheet that is being demerged into the Resulting Company.
j) Details of potential benefits and risks associated with the demerger.
k) Financial implication of demerger on promoters, public shareholders and the companies
involved in the scheme along with future growth prospects of the Demerged Company and
the Resulting Company pursuant to demerger.
I) Disclose all pending actions against the entities involved in the scheme and their
promoters, directors and KMPs and possible impact of the same on the Demerged
Company, the Resulting Company and the public shareholders.
9. "The entities involved in the Scheme are advised the proposed equity shares to be issued in
terms of the Draft Scheme shall mandatorily be in demat form only."
10. "The entities involved in the Scheme are advised that the Scheme shall be acted upon subject
to compliance with the terms mentioned in the Scheme document."
11. "No changes to the Draft Scheme except those mandated by the regulators / statutory
authorities / tribunals shall be made without specific written consent of SEBI."
